Context: Ardenfell line margins slipped three points over two quarters. Drivers: input steel costs, aggressive discounting at the Westmoor branch, and a stale price book. Proposal: uplift list prices four percent, tighten discount authority to regional level, sunset the two lowest-margin SKUs. Risk: volume loss at Halverton accounts, estimated under two percent. Decision requested at Thursday's review. Modelling assumptions are in the appendix pack. The commercial reasoning leadership wants kept close is noted directly below.

board note of tajop-yajof: The finance team signed off on a budget of $77.6 million for Project Pramir.

As a plugin author, confirm your integration handles the new structured payload: status, environment, and rollout percentage are now separate fields rather than a single message string. Bots parsing the old free-text format will silently show stale statuses, so update matchers and test against the sandbox channel on Corvane staging. Announcements for canceled rollouts now fire a distinct event — subscribe to it explicitly. Record the build you validated against using the token that appears below.

session token of taguf-fafop = htk14_d9cbf74e1cdbce

# Transcode farm worker config — Pellifor Media, cluster "bramble"
# These values tune the Vexlane transcoding workers: chunk sizes, codec
# presets, and the callback host the scheduler uses to report job state.
# Reviewers: please confirm the retry ceiling matches the scheduler's
# timeout window before approving. The worker cannot enqueue jobs without
# authenticating to the Vexlane control plane, so the next line sets that credential.

sealed setting: LEDGER_TOKEN20=6148d35bbb480b0ab79e

## Further reading

The grid generator in Puzzlewright uses backtracking with a word-score heuristic; the scoring weights live in `fill/weights.toml` and are the main thing reviewers ask about. Before approving changes to the fill algorithm, skim the design rationale — it explains why we reject grids with more than two cheater squares and how symmetry constraints are enforced. The rationale document, benchmarks, and prior review notes are collected on the internal page below.

wiki page, bahof-tajef: https://harbor.crelvostack.local/secrets/deploy/spaces/merge_requests/352483d166532f3d